The suppressed Gospels and Epistles of the original New Testament of Jesus the Christ, Complete CHAPTER I. / CHAPTER II. / CHAPTER III. / CHAPTER IV.; lines 9377-9463 confidence: high
Thamyris stands before the governor’s judgment-seat, accuses Paul of teaching that matrimony is unlawful, Demas and Hermogenes advise saying Paul is a Christian, and the governor asks Paul who he is and what he teaches.
Paul is brought before the governor, accused of unlawful teaching, asked to account for his doctrine, and then imprisoned.
